Phyllis Clark Banks: 1924 - 2010

I remember visiting a friends house and being shocked because his grandma was actually stern with him.  She wasn't really mean, but I thought that grandparents only lived to spoil their grandkids!

So it was with Phyllis.  Phyllis grew up when hamburgers and milkshakes cost a dime and the movies set you back a nickel.  For each of our (the grandkids) birthdays she would give us more money than growing up her Dad would make in a week!

Her last year of high school, she and her High School sweetheart, Willis, sat listening to the radio about the attack on Pearl Harbor.  A few short years later Willis would be battling on the front lines in France.

Great story: One day she received a letter from Willis' parents.  I'm sure she was terrified, fearing the worst as he was still on the front lines, but inside she found an engagement ring.  His parents said they sent it at Willis' request.  She wrote him back and said yes.  When he got the letter he was really surprised, he knew nothing about the ring!  He had casually mentioned to his folks he wished he had given Phyllis a ring before he left, and his parents decided to take matters into their own hands!

We grew up very close to Grandma and I got to know her and Grandpa pretty well.  As grandpa got older, when I was a teenager, I got to be their official "yard caretaker".  I'd do everything from cut the grass and trim the trees (grandpa always let me use the chainsaw) to pay their bills for them.  After I was done I was always given a fudge-sickle from the freezer, and a soda from the fridge, which I would eat while we would talk in the front room.        

We'll miss you Grandma, you're the best!

It's a friend thing




“Truly great friends are hard to find, difficult to leave, and impossible to forget." - Anonymous
One thing I've been amazed with while creating BlogFrog is watching people forge friendships, completely online.  In our communities, I've read things like "I never thought I would find a group that understands me" and "I never thought I could be open with anyone until I found this community."  Reading these things really makes you feel good about what you are building.

This past week we launched a huge update to BlogFrog: the ability to find and follow your friends.  We're not talking about your IRL (online speak for in-real-life) friends, but the friends you are going to make as you start interacting with the readers of your favorite blog.

When you see someone you might like in a community - just click their picture and up pops their profile:

Want to see all the neat stuff they are doing?  Just click the big giant "Follow" button (seriously you can't miss it).  Now all their updates (whether it's replying to a discussion in a community or posting on their blog) will show up when you click your friends tab at the top of the page.

We launched this feature on Tuesday last week and the first day over 5000 friends were made.  We can't wait to see what the coming weeks bring!
